Designing Your Games
Once you’ve gathered your crisp packets, it's time to get creative! Here are three captivating game ideas:
Crisp Packet Bingo
This version of bingo is easy to set up and can engage all ages. Here’s how to create it:
- Materials Needed: Create bingo cards featuring different crisp packets you collected.
- Gameplay: Players mark their cards as the packets are drawn from a bag or box. The first to complete a line wins!
- Tip: Use small snacks as markers—like mini marshmallows or raisins—to keep the snack theme alive!
Crisp Packet Pictionary
In this variation of the classic Pictionary, players draw crisp packet designs instead of random words. Here’s how:
- Materials Needed: Paper and markers are essential for drawing.
- Gameplay: One player draws a crisp design while others guess which flavor or brand it is.
- Pro Tip: Incorporate trivia. Whoever guesses correctly can share a nostalgia-filled story about that particular crisp!
Crisp Scavenger Hunt
Create an exciting scavenger hunt based on flavors and designs. Here’s how:
- Choose Areas: Decide on a space (indoors or outdoors) where participants can explore.
- Clues: Write clues based on different crisp packets or flavors to lead family members from one location to another.
- Final Prize: The hunt can end at the snack table with a selection of the crisps featured in the clues!

Incorporating Tasty Treats
No family game night would be complete without some tasty snacks. Here are a few snack options to complement your crisp-themed activities:
Inspired Snack Boards
Craft colorful snack boards featuring items inspired by the flavors represented in your games. For example, include:
- Cheese and crackers to pair with cheese-flavored crisps.
- Veggie platters if you're including sour cream & onion flavors.
DIY Snack Mix
Create a fun DIY snack mix by combining different crisps, nuts, and candies. This not only enhances flavor varieties but also provides an interactive experience as family members customize their own mixes.
